Three Lions face two friendlies later this month

England manager Roy Hodgson has named his squad for the upcoming friendlies against Germany and Netherlands.

The Three Lions will take on the European giants ahead of the Euros this summer, with one being away in Germany and the other being at Wembley.

Whether or not the 24-man squad named for the friendlies is a clue regarding his squad for the Euros is not yet clear, but it could give a slight idea into his thinking.

Below is the full 24-man squad named by Hodgson.

24-man Squad

Goalkeepers – Joe Hart, Fraser Forster, Jack Butland

Defenders – Kyle Walker, Nathanial Clyne, Phil Jagielka, John Stones, Chris Smalling, Gary Cahill, Ryan Bertrand, Danny Rose

Midfielders – Dele Alli, Eric Dier, Danny Drinkwater, Adam Lallana, Jordan Henderson, Ross Barkley, James Milner, Raheem Sterling

Forwards – Harry Kane, Daniel Sturridge, Jamie Vardy, Danny Welbeck, Theo Walcott
